What Is a 5 kW Solar System?
A 5 kilowatt (5 kW) solar system is a grid-connected photovoltaic power plant capable of producing approximately 5,000 peak watts (5 kWp) of direct current (DC) electricity under Standard Test Conditions (STC).
For residential properties in Gurgaon, a 5 kW system typically occupies between 380 to 480 square feet of shadow-free rooftop space and comprises:
| ComponentTechnical SpecificationStandard Quantity | ||
|---|---|---|
| --- | --- | --- |
| Solar Photovoltaic Modules | 550Wp–580Wp Monocrystalline Bifacial / TopCon Tier-1 | 9 to 10 Panels |
| Grid-Tied Solar Inverter | 5 kW Single-Phase / Three-Phase On-Grid (Dual MPPT, 98% Efficiency) | 1 Unit |
| Mounting Structure | Hot-Dip Galvanized Iron (HDG) / Elevated Structure (150 km/h wind rating) | Custom Engineered Set |
| DC & AC Protection | DCDB & ACDB with Type-II Surge Protection Devices (SPD) & MCBs | 1 Set |
| Safety & Earthing | Chemical Earthing Electrodes with Copper Clad rods + Lightning Arrester | 3 Earth Pits + 1 LA |
| Cabling & Accessories | UV-resistant 4/6 sq.mm DC solar cables, conduits & MC4 connectors | Full Turnkey Wiring |
| Net-Metering Setup | DHBVN-compliant Bidirectional Smart Energy Meter | 1 Meter + Discom Box |

PM Surya Ghar Muft Bijli Yojana Subsidy for 5 kW
Under the central government's flagship PM Surya Ghar: Muft Bijli Yojana, residential rooftop solar systems receive direct Central Financial Assistance (CFA) credited straight to the beneficiary's bank account.
The official CFA structure is stepped as follows:
| System Capacity TierSubsidy Rate per kWSubsidy Amount | ||
|---|---|---|
| --- | --- | --- |
| First 2 kW (1 kW to 2 kW) | ₹30,000 per kW | ₹60,000 |
| Additional 1 kW (2 kW to 3 kW) | ₹18,000 per kW | ₹18,000 |
| Capacity Beyond 3 kW | ₹0 (No Central Subsidy) | ₹0 |
| Maximum Central Subsidy Cap | — | ₹78,000 |
Crucial Subsidy Clarification
A 5 kW system does not receive 5 × ₹30,000 = ₹1,50,000. Under central PM Surya Ghar guidelines, central CFA is capped at the first 3 kW. Therefore, whether you install a 3 kW, 5 kW, 7 kW, or 10 kW residential system, the maximum central CFA remains ₹78,000.
How Subsidy Timing Affects Cash Flow
- The homeowner books the turnkey installation with an empaneled vendor like Voltmen Solar.
- After physical installation and DHBVN net-meter commissioning, the inspection report is submitted on the National Solar Portal.
- Within 30 to 45 business days, the Ministry of New and Renewable Energy (MNRE) credits ₹78,000 directly to the beneficiary's bank account via DBT (Direct Benefit Transfer).
- If the homeowner opted for a solar bank loan, this subsidy can be credited directly into the loan account to prepay principal and instantly slash EMI payments.
How Much Electricity Does a 5 kW Solar System Generate?
Gurgaon receives excellent horizontal solar irradiance (approximately 5.2 to 5.5 kWh/m²/day). A clean, unshaded 5 kW rooftop plant generates:
- Daily Average: 19 to 23 units (kWh) per day
- Monthly Average: 580 to 650 units per month
- Annual Generation: ~7,000 units (kWh) per year
Seasonal Generation Trends in Gurgaon:
- • Peak Summer (March – June): 22–26 units/day (High clear sky radiation)
- • Monsoon (July – August): 14–18 units/day (Diffused sunlight & cloud cover)
- • Autumn & Post-Monsoon (Sept – Nov): 20–24 units/day (Clear skies)
- • Winter (Dec – Jan): 12–16 units/day (Low sun angle, smog & morning haze)
Electricity Bill Savings: Value of 7,000 Units
In Gurgaon, Dakshin Haryana Bijli Vitran Nigam (DHBVN) residential electricity tariffs follow an escalating slab structure:
- Up to 150 units/month: ~₹2.75 to ₹5.25/unit
- 151 to 500 units/month: ~₹6.30 to ₹7.10/unit
- Above 500 units/month + FSA + Municipal Tax: ₹7.80 to ₹9.00+ per unit
Most homes requiring a 5 kW system consume 700 to 1,200 units monthly during summer, placing their marginal unit cost at ₹8.50 per unit.
Gross Annual Electricity Value
$$ ext{Annual Electricity Value} = 7,000 ext{ units} imes ₹8.50 = mathbf{₹59,500 ext{ / year}}$$
Net Annual Savings (Factoring Maintenance)
Solar panels require periodic water washing (once every 10–14 days) and annual electrical safety inspections. Factoring an annual operational allowance of ₹4,000:
$$ ext{Net Annual Savings} = ₹59,500 - ₹4,000 = mathbf{₹55,500 ext{ / year}}$$
Self-Investment (Cash Purchase) ROI Analysis
If you pay for the system from your personal savings:
| MetricCalculation / Value | |
|---|---|
| --- | --- |
| Gross Project Cost | ₹2,75,000 |
| Less: PM Surya Ghar Subsidy | -₹78,000 |
| Net Out-of-Pocket Investment | ₹1,97,000 |
| Annual Electricity Value (7,000 units @ ₹8.50) | ₹59,500 |
| Less: Annual O&M / Cleaning Allowance | -₹4,000 |
| Net Annual Cash Savings | ₹55,500 / year |
| Simple Payback Period | ₹1,97,000 ÷ ₹55,500 = 3.55 Years |
| First-Year Return on Investment (ROI) | (₹55,500 ÷ ₹1,97,000) × 100 = 28.17% |
What Does a 3.55-Year Payback Mean?
In less than 43 months, your 5 kW system has paid for itself entirely in avoided electricity bills. For the remaining 21.5 years of its 25-year performance warranty, the system produces 100% free electricity, generating substantial risk-free financial surplus.
Compare a 28.2% tax-free annual solar return with traditional investments:
- Bank Fixed Deposits (FD): 6.5% – 7.5% (taxable)
- Real Estate Rental Yield: 2.5% – 3.5%
- Mutual Funds / Equities: 12% – 15% (market-risk linked)
ROI of a 5 kW Solar System With a Bank Loan
Many homeowners prefer preserving their cash liquidity. Today, public sector banks like the State Bank of India (SBI Surya Ghar Loan), Canara Bank, and PNB offer specialized residential solar loans with subsidized interest rates (~7.00% to 8.00% p.a.) for up to 90% of the project cost.
Financed Scenario Breakdown
| Loan ParameterIllustrative Assumption | |
|---|---|
| --- | --- |
| Total Project Cost | ₹2,75,000 |
| Bank Loan (90% Financing) | ₹2,47,500 |
| Customer Margin (10% Down Payment) | ₹27,500 |
| PM Surya Ghar Subsidy (Prepaid to Loan) | -₹78,000 |
| Net Financed Principal | ₹1,69,500 |
| Interest Rate | 8.00% per annum |
| Loan Tenure | 5 Years (60 Months) |
| Monthly EMI | ₹3,437 / month |
| Total Annual EMI Payments | ₹41,244 / year |
Immediate Positive Cash Flow from Month One!
Because a 5 kW solar plant saves approximately ₹4,625 per month (₹55,500/year net), your electricity savings exceed the monthly loan EMI:
$$ ext{Net Monthly Cash Gain} = ₹4,625 ext{ (Savings)} - ₹3,437 ext{ (EMI)} = mathbf{+₹1,188 ext{ / month surplus!}}$$
You invest only ₹27,500 upfront as a down payment, and the solar system pays its own loan installment from monthly electricity savings while leaving extra cash in your pocket. Once the loan ends after Year 5, your annual net savings jump to the full ₹55,500+ every year.

7 Critical Factors That Determine Your Real-World Solar ROI
A theoretical spreadsheet calculation only holds true if the physical installation is engineered correctly. The following seven variables dictate your actual returns:
- Roof Shading & Azimuth: In Gurgaon, panels must face True South at an optimal tilt angle of 26° to 28°. Even 10% shadow from water tanks, mumty structures, or neighboring parapets can trigger string-level generation drops of 30% or more.
- Inverter Conversion Efficiency: High-efficiency transformerless inverters with Dual Maximum Power Point Tracking (MPPT) achieve >98.2% efficiency, extracting maximum power during hazy winter mornings.
- DHBVN Net-Metering Coordination: Timely installation of the bidirectional meter ensures zero generation is wasted before the grid export begins. Uncredited units hurt early-stage ROI.
- Dust & Environmental Soiling: Gurgaon suffers from high atmospheric particulate matter (PM10 and PM2.5). Cleaning panels every two weeks restores 8% to 15% generation that dust otherwise blocks.
- Annual Module Degradation: Tier-1 bifacial panels degrade at only 0.4% to 0.5% per year, guaranteeing >85% power output even in Year 25. Inferior Tier-2/3 panels can degrade at 1.5% annually, wiping out long-term returns.
- Rising Municipal Tariffs: DHBVN tariffs historically rise by 3% to 5% every few years. As grid electricity becomes more expensive, the value of every unit your solar plant generates increases, accelerating your payback!
- Quality Mounting Structures: High-speed dust storms and monsoon gusts in NCR require 60–80 micron hot-dip galvanized steel rated for 150 km/h winds. Rusted or flimsy structures risk catastrophic damage.
Long-Term 25-Year Financial Return
Solar modules carry an industry-standard 25-year performance warranty. Here is how the cumulative financial returns unfold over two and a half decades for a 5 kW plant in Gurgaon (factoring 0.5% annual module degradation and a conservative 3% annual grid tariff increase):
| Timeline MilestoneCumulative Units GeneratedCumulative Electricity ValueNet Financial Return | |||
|---|---|---|---|
| --- | --- | --- | --- |
| Year 1 | 7,000 kWh | ₹59,500 | Break-even progress: 30% |
| Year 3.5 | ~24,200 kWh | ~₹2,10,000 | Full Capital Recovery (Break-even achieved) |
| Year 5 | ~34,300 kWh | ~₹3,15,000 | +₹1,18,000 Net Profit |
| Year 10 | ~67,000 kWh | ~₹6,80,000 | +₹4,83,000 Net Profit |
| Year 15 | ~98,000 kWh | ~₹11,20,000 | +₹9,23,000 Net Profit |
| Year 20 | ~1,27,000 kWh | ~₹16,40,000 | +₹14,43,000 Net Profit |
| Year 25 | ~1,55,000 kWh | ~₹22,50,000 | +₹20,53,000 Net Lifetime Savings! |
